Official DOL plan name: Employee Retirement Plan of Safeway Inc. and Its Domestic Subsidiaries · Sponsored by Safeway Inc. · California · Retail Trade
$1.2B in assets, 9,235 participants
Safeway Inc.'s Employee Retirement Plan of Safeway Inc. and Its Domestic Subsidiaries reported $1.2B in total assets and 9,235 participants in its 2022 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 99th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.
